ive looked everywhere and cant find an answer, so ill ask my question here and hope someone helps me out... i just got some klasse all in one, klasse sealant glaze, and collinite 476 .. i was wondering, after i use the AIO and then sealant, can i use the collinite right after? i know im supposed to wait a day in between coats of the sealant, but can i apply the collinite over my one coat of sealant immediatley or not? id really appreciate any input, tomorrow is supposed to be almost 50 degrees , so im going to do this tomorrow. thanks

IMO KSG is best after several coats(3+) 12 hrs between them



So you might want to skip the SG this time and do AIO then 476x2

if i have a few coats of klasse sealant on it. can i put collinite on it rite away? or do i have to wait another 24 hours again? thanks again

You should let it cure for 12 hours before you top it with anything, another coat or a wax.

jDizzle-I know this isn`t what you`re asking, or what you want to hear, but (noting that I use KSG on one dog-hauler and 476S on the other) I`d really, *REALLY* recommend that you just layer on more KSG instead of topping it with the Collinite. Then you can just add *more* KSG later.



I just don`t get the point in using both KSG and 476S at the same time :nixweiss I don`t see a single reason to do it, but maybe I`m just not thinking right :confused:

He`s probably thinking the durability will come from the SG and the wax type shine will come from the 476S.



SG will shine enough for me with a proper polish and I like to layer the stuff so I tend to stay away from wax in between layers.

Yeah, I suppose so, but KSG never seems more durable than 476S anyhow unless it`s heavily layered, and if I were gonna preclude adding more KSG I`d want a more impressive "wax-effect" than I get from 476S. Eh...to each their own :nixweiss
